Transaction 49523c5c33cbbcc77217a9b66362ca7c6f56194c2d63b37b58491e99f155cd09

20 Input
2 Outputs
  • 49523c5c33cbbcc77217a9b66362ca7c6f56194c2d63b37b58491e99f155cd09:0
  • value  5357
    address  1LQWJggAJ1Yjy82HpfZRCTecjd5fjWtBii
  • 49523c5c33cbbcc77217a9b66362ca7c6f56194c2d63b37b58491e99f155cd09:1
  • value  19200830
    address  35fDwX4fzfxLpz65dNWUbpteZ98xgvZ6Ka